OpenClaw has an inbound allowlist policy bypass in voice-call extension (empty caller ID + suffix matching)
Details

Summary

An authentication bypass in the optional voice-call extension/plugin allowed unapproved or anonymous callers to reach the voice-call agent when inbound policy was set to allowlist or pairing.

Deployments that do not install/enable the voice-call extension are not affected.

Affected Packages / Versions

  • openclaw (npm): <= 2026.2.1
  • Fixed in: >= 2026.2.2

Details

In affected versions (for example 2026.2.1), the inbound allowlist check in extensions/voice-call/src/manager.ts used suffix-based matching and accepted empty caller IDs after normalization.

This allowed two bypasses:

  1. Missing/empty from values normalized to an empty string, which caused the allowlist predicate to evaluate as allowed.
  2. Suffix-based matching meant any caller number whose digits ended with an allowlisted number would be accepted.

Proof Of Concept

  1. Configure the voice-call extension with inboundPolicy: allowlist and allowFrom: ["+15550001234"].
  2. Place/trigger an inbound call with missing/empty caller ID (provider-dependent; for example anonymous/restricted caller). The call is accepted.
  3. Place a call from a number whose E.164 digits end with 15550001234 (for example +99915550001234). The call is accepted.

Impact

Only operators who install/enable the optional voice-call extension and use inboundPolicy=allowlist or pairing could have inbound access controls bypassed, potentially allowing unauthorized callers to reach auto-response and tool execution.

Fix

The fix hardens inbound policy handling:

  • Reject inbound calls when caller ID is missing.
  • Require strict equality when comparing normalized caller IDs against the allowlist (no suffix/prefix matching).
  • Add regression tests for missing caller ID, anonymous caller ID, and suffix-collision cases.

Fix commit(s):

  • f8dfd034f5d9235c5485f492a9e4ccc114e97fdb

Thanks @simecek for reporting.
